Produktbeschreibung
Analyzing the transformation of climate activism in a rapidly changing political landscape, this book traces everyday renewable energy actions within a growing 'epistemic community', dispersed across organizational boundaries and domains. It will be of interest to social science scholars of business, renewable energy and sustainability transitions.
Autorenporträt
Annika Skoglund is Associate Professor at Uppsala University, Sweden. Her research interests and teaching experience is closely linked to interdisciplinary approaches within climate social science and alternative entrepreneurship. She has published in journals such as Renewable Energy, Sustainable Development, Human Relations, and Organization Studies.
